Analysis
Africa Eastern and Southern recorded 2,344 current US$ per square kilometre for net official development assistance received (current us$), per in 2021.
That represents a change of down 6.2% on the previous year and up 1.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, net official development assistance received (current us$), per in Africa Eastern and Southern peaked at 2,499 current US$ per square kilometre in 2020 and was at its lowest, 44.3 current US$ per square kilometre, in 1970.
That places Africa Eastern and Southern 22nd out of 44 groups with data for 2021,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Net official development assistance received (current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Net official development assistance received (current US$)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Net official development assistance received Development Assistance Committee,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D)
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
